Eating Gluten Free and Vegan in Toronto

Bunner's Bakery in Kensington Toronto

This post follows on from my first post this year about Toronto - IMO the most amazing city for finding gorgeous gluten free and vegan cafés and restaurants. Eating out is easy, there is so much choice. We only actually travelled into the city twice on our three week holiday and on the second occasion there were two places I just had to visit - the new Bunner's bakery shop in the Kensington Market area and Fresh (for chips!).
